[PATCH] powerpc: Don't use kmalloc() for kernel stacks



In readiness for 64k pages, when THREAD_SIZE will be less than
PAGE_SIZE, ppc64 uses kmalloc() rather than __get_free_pages() to
allocate kernel stacks, and since thread_info.h was merged, so does
ppc32.  However that adds some overhead which we don't really want
when PAGE_SIZE <= THREAD_SIZE (including all ppc32 machines), so this
patch avoids it.
